Four countries ask EC to ensure gas supply from Azerbaijan to Europe

Hungarian Foreign Minister Peter Siyyarto said that Romania, Bulgaria and Slovakia turned to the European Commission with a request to allocate funds for the development of infrastructure for the supply of Azerbaijani gas to Europe.

He said this at a press conference with the Minister of Economics of Azerbaijan Mikail Dzhabbarov, Russian media reported.

According to Siyyarto, together with the Romanians, Bulgarians and Slovaks, Hungary demanded that the EC priority provide financial support for the development of infrastructure in the region necessary to include an increased amount of Azerbaijani gas along the route through Turkey, Bulgaria, Romania, Hungary and Slovakia.

As the Foreign Minister of Hungary noted, we are talking about the development of infrastructure, the construction of new interconnectors and an increase in the power of existing ones.
